POST api/InkXE/AddtoCart
Request Information
URI Parameters
None.
Body Parameters
CartModel| Name | Description | Type | Additional information |
|---|---|---|---|
| quoteId | integer |
None. |
|
| store | string |
None. |
|
| productsData | Collection of CartItem |
None. |
|
| action | string |
None. |
|
| customerId | integer |
None. |
Request Formats
application/json, text/json, text/html
Sample:
{
"quoteId": 1,
"store": "sample string 2",
"productsData": [
{
"product_id": 1,
"qty": 2,
"simpleproduct_id": "sample string 3",
"options": [
{
"xe_color": "sample string 1",
"xe_size": "sample string 2",
"simpleProductId": 3
},
{
"xe_color": "sample string 1",
"xe_size": "sample string 2",
"simpleProductId": 3
}
],
"custom_price": "sample string 4",
"custom_design": 5,
"custom_image": [
"sample string 1",
"sample string 2"
]
},
{
"product_id": 1,
"qty": 2,
"simpleproduct_id": "sample string 3",
"options": [
{
"xe_color": "sample string 1",
"xe_size": "sample string 2",
"simpleProductId": 3
},
{
"xe_color": "sample string 1",
"xe_size": "sample string 2",
"simpleProductId": 3
}
],
"custom_price": "sample string 4",
"custom_design": 5,
"custom_image": [
"sample string 1",
"sample string 2"
]
}
],
"action": "sample string 3",
"customerId": 4
}
application/xml, text/xml
Sample:
<CartModel x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/SellersCommerce.ViewModels.SCOpenApi">
<action>sample string 3</action>
<customerId>4</customerId>
<productsData>
<CartItem>
<custom_design>5</custom_design>
<custom_image x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d4p1:string>sample string 1</d4p1:string>
<d4p1:string>sample string 2</d4p1:string>
</custom_image>
<custom_price>sample string 4</custom_price>
<options>
<CartItemOption>
<simpleProductId>3</simpleProductId>
<xe_color>sample string 1</xe_color>
<xe_size>sample string 2</xe_size>
</CartItemOption>
<CartItemOption>
<simpleProductId>3</simpleProductId>
<xe_color>sample string 1</xe_color>
<xe_size>sample string 2</xe_size>
</CartItemOption>
</options>
<product_id>1</product_id>
<qty>2</qty>
<simpleproduct_id>sample string 3</simpleproduct_id>
</CartItem>
<CartItem>
<custom_design>5</custom_design>
<custom_image xmlns:d4p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
<d4p1:string>sample string 1</d4p1:string>
<d4p1:string>sample string 2</d4p1:string>
</custom_image>
<custom_price>sample string 4</custom_price>
<options>
<CartItemOption>
<simpleProductId>3</simpleProductId>
<xe_color>sample string 1</xe_color>
<xe_size>sample string 2</xe_size>
</CartItemOption>
<CartItemOption>
<simpleProductId>3</simpleProductId>
<xe_color>sample string 1</xe_color>
<xe_size>sample string 2</xe_size>
</CartItemOption>
</options>
<product_id>1</product_id>
<qty>2</qty>
<simpleproduct_id>sample string 3</simpleproduct_id>
</CartItem>
</productsData>
<quoteId>1</quoteId>
<store>sample string 2</store>
</CartModel>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
IHttpActionResultNone.
Response Formats
application/json, text/json, text/html, application/xml, text/xml
Sample:
Sample not available.